Key Terminology You Should Know
Understanding the lingo of sports betting is crucial for any bettor. Here are some essential terms:
- Betting Line: The odds set by bookmakers that indicate the probability of a particular outcome.
- Point Spread: A mechanism used to level the playing field between two teams, where one team is given a head start.
- Moneyline: A straightforward option where you bet on which team will win regardless of the score.
- Over/Under: A type of wager that predicts whether the total score will be over or under a specified amount.
- Juice: The commission that a sportsbook takes on each wager, typically expressed as a percentage.
How to Assess Odds
Odds reflect the probability of an outcome occurring and determine how much you can win on a bet. They can be displayed in different formats: fractional, decimal, and moneyline. Understanding these formats is crucial:
- Fractional Odds: Commonly used in the UK, showing potential profit based on the stake (e.g., 5/1 means a $1 bet could win $5).
- Decimal Odds: Popular in Europe and Canada, representing the total payout (stake + profit) per dollar bet (e.g., 6.00 means $6 back for every $1 wagered).
- Moneyline Odds: Indicates how much you need to bet or how much you can win based on your stake (positive numbers for underdogs, negative for favorites).

Managing Your Bankroll Wisely
Bankroll management is a cornerstone of any successful betting strategy. Establish a budget before starting and stick to it. A common rule is to wager only 1-5% of your total bankroll on a single bet. This approach minimizes risks and allows you to weather inevitable losing streaks, ensuring a longer betting tenure.
Using Betting Systems to Gain an Edge
Many gamblers employ betting systems to potentially increase their winnings. Systems such as the Martingale, Fibonacci, or flat betting each have their strengths and weaknesses. It's important to understand the mechanics and risks involved with each system. While they may provide structure to your betting, there's no guarantee they will overcome the house edge.

Comparing Odds Between Bookmakers
Always shop around for the best odds. Different bookmakers might have slightly varying lines for the same event, which can impact your profits. Utilizing odds comparison websites can help you find the best possible offers.
